Jennifer Thompson Recognized at Branson Board of Aldermen Meeting

Jennifer Thompson from the Branson Utilities Department was recognized as Employee of the Month during Tuesday evening’s Board of Aldermen Meeting.

Alderman Bill Skains presented Thompson with the award. “It is my privilege to announce that the City of Branson’s “Service and Excellence” Employee of the Month award for January 2022, is going to Utilities Water Treatment Electrician, Jennifer Thompson. This award is to recognize employees who have gone above and beyond, and whose performance exemplifies the City of Branson values,” Skains said.

Skains said she was nominated for the award “because of her exceptional ability to give 120% every day no matter the situation” and that Thompson “consistently goes above and beyond by proactively looking for ways to help and contribute when her own tasks are complete. She also goes out of her way to help our residents. The Utilities Department even received a call from a citizen thanking us for Jennifer's helpfulness and her hard work ethic.” Skains added that “that is major right there.”

“On behalf of the Mayor, Board of Aldermen, City Administrator, and City staff, it is my honor to announce Jennifer Thompson as the City of Branson’s January 2022, “Service and Excellence” Employee of the Month.” Skains congratulated Thompson and told her to keep up the good work.
